Bill Summary

AN ACT to amend the general municipal law, in relation to limiting the naming of municipalities and subdivisions thereof

AI Summary

This bill amends the New York general municipal law to prohibit municipalities and their subdivisions from having the word "swastika" in their names. Specifically, the bill requires any existing municipal corporation or subdivision with "swastika" in its name to change that name through an official action by its governing body. The bill aims to remove references to the swastika, which is a symbol historically associated with Nazi Germany and widely recognized as representing hate, racism, and antisemitism. By mandating the removal of this word from place names, the legislation seeks to eliminate potential offensive or harmful terminology in official geographical designations. The bill would take effect immediately upon passage, requiring local governments to proactively rename any locations currently containing the word "swastika" in their official names.
